Wikipedia - SV Wörgl

Sportverein Wörgl is an Austrian association football club from Wörgl. The team currently competes in the Austrian Regional League Tirol, the third tier of Austrian football.

History

Founded in 1952, they played in the Tiroler League until 1992 when they clinched promotion to the third tier Austrian Regionalliga. In 1998 they were promoted to the 2. Liga after beating VSE Sankt Pölten on penalties. However, they were demoted to the 4th tier Landesliga in 2005 after losing their licence.
